Ankur Munjl
Hindu College of Engineering - [HCE], B.Tech, Electrical And Electronics Engineering
Reviewed on Dec 21, 2016

Entrance Preview

I took AIEEE entrance exam for engineering entrance. My Rank was AIR 85000, I opt for this college as this college is one of the oldest college in this region. Second the college was only giving admission on the basis of government counselling and merit basis. As HCE belongs to hindu charitable organisation fee was also less as compared to other colleges.

Course Curriculum Overview

3

Course structure was as per syllabus of MDU, rohtak when I was there but later on university shifted to DCRUST. But overall study of the college was good , college encourage students to do research. Proper classes and labs are available round the clock for students who want to do analysis base work with special permission from faculty.

Internships Opportunities

No, internship provided by college. College recommend some students to local companies rest of student manage their internship it's own.

Placement Experience

1

On campus Placement of the college is not good. But TPO provide off campus updates to students on regular basis and allow them to visit there for jobs. If we see from my batch 45 out of 70 students are placed in off campus placement and student got average starting package of 2 lakhs per year.

College Events

2.5

Once in year college organise technical and cultural fest with name of zypher. Different celebrities attend fest and share there way to success with students and encourage them. college invite all colleges around the region to participate in event of fest like technical, cultural and allow them to show case and compete so that they get know where they exits. different technical companies sponsor fest also.

Fee Structure And Facilities

Fee structure- feasible its not having more expensive rather fee. Like 1 sem fee is around 35 k. books of 1 to 3 rd sem arranged by college library according to course. If any student different books library cards are also provide to them. College doesn't charge any extra fee from student related to any thing.

Fees and Financial Aid

Loan is available easily for students at campus special desk is available that help students to get loan on studies. Girls get scholarship depends on the marks achieved in first semester.

Campus Life

2

Student life is very happy on the campus, As college organise fresher parties, get together on regular basis and 1 paid and 1 unpaid work shop for students related to course in each semester. Gender ratio of campus is 65:35 male to female ratio.

Alumni/Alumna

College conduct alumni met every year, senior student interact with alumni and alumni share experience with student how they archived their jobs what side by courses they did during college and how they reached to the level they are. What are the right process to apply in companies.

Exam Structure

Exam structure was very good it included all section of syllabus so that student get maximum knowledge of the subject he is appearing for there was no optional sections. so this provide student to learn each section.

Faculty

2.5

Almost faculty was well experienced as this is an government aided college and faculty got salary as per norms so faculty doesn't change on frequent basis. Faculty shows full interest in teaching and overall improvement of students. Department was having at that time 5 phd lecturers, rest of them was pursuing.
